Bathroom demolition services involve the careful removal of existing fixtures, tiles, cabinetry, and other structures within a bathroom space. This process prepares the area for renovation, remodeling, or upgrades by clearing out outdated or damaged materials. Skilled contractors use specialized tools and techniques to ensure the demolition is thorough yet controlled, minimizing damage to surrounding areas. Whether it’s removing a shower stall, tearing out old flooring, or clearing space for a new layout, professional demolition ensures the job is done efficiently and safely.

This service is often needed when homeowners want to update an outdated bathroom, repair water damage, or remove fixtures that are no longer functional. It can also be essential when structural modifications are part of a renovation plan, such as enlarging the space or changing the room’s configuration. Bathroom demolition helps address problems like mold, rotting materials, or persistent leaks that require the removal of compromised structures. By clearing out the old, it creates a clean slate for new installations, making the entire renovation process smoother and more effective.

The overview below groups typical Bathroom Demolition proj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lafayette, IN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or demolition tasks like removing a small shower or vanity,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the scope and materials involved.

Mid-Size Projects - Complete bathroom demolitions that include removing fixtures, tiles, and drywall usually cost between $1,000 and $3,000. These projects are common and often involve basic plumbing and electrical disconnection.

Full Bathroom Replacement - Replacing an entire bathroom, including demolition and preparation for new fixtures, generally ranges from $3,500 to $7,000. Larger or more complex projects can push costs higher, especially in older homes requiring additional work.

Larger, Custom Demolitions - Extensive renovations involving structural changes or multiple bathroom removals can exceed $10,000, with some complex projects reaching $15,000 or more. Such projects are less frequent but are handled by experienced local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
